Why is Claudius unable to truly repent for his sin of killing his brother?

English
1 answer:
inn [45]3 years ago
8 0

Answer: Because he is not willing to let go of his riches, his title and his queen.

Throughout the play, Claudius gives us information that hints at the fact that he is somewhat regretful. He seems concerned with getting into heaven, and he also claims that what he has done is wicked. However, he does not seem to be truly regretful. If he was, he would do anything to rectify the situation. This would mean giving up his title, his riches and his wife, and allowing Hamlet to become king. However, he is too attached to material things, and is not ready to let them go.
